They included a new approach to deciding which applications and services are best suited to cloud deployment, and a marketplace for cloud applications and hosting services.
 
 Andi Mann, vice president, enterprise and cloud solutions said CA Cloud 360 "allows CIOs to deliver innovation at the speed of business." A mix of CA software and services, Cloud 360 helps organisations determine decide which applications should move to the cloud, when they should move, and whether they should move to a public, private or hybrid cloud. It addresses several critical questions including the need for bursting; buy, build, or leverage existing investments; and the cost of making mistakes.

The process covers application portfolio analysis (what should move and what shouldn't); defining the end goal in terms of service levels and performance management; predict needs across physical virtual and hybrid infrastructure; and the development and testing of cloud applications in simulated production environments.
